Transaction 6f5156bb7533b8be1ee9b7238a91d618fcaafdfd5a7b0b1c20a95f76be300c42
1 Input
1 Output
-
6f5156bb7533b8be1ee9b7238a91d618fcaafdfd5a7b0b1c20a95f76be300c42:0
- value
- 657398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ed90d6abe14cdeb7832af344643e8f808fb2bc4 OP_EQUAL
- address
- 3Bo8GiBqt4GvcbWffSXwB9vhzX7FYGa88i